It seems to me that there are places and practices in American life that promote guilt by association. I think that I am uncomfortable with deciding that a man who had lunch with a murderer is a murderer. I realize that an investigation might want to question what those two have in common, how many lunches they have shared, etc. But of course, a completely innocent man or woman could have some association or other, or even several that is more or less neutral, not association in any way. As a friend, therapist, investigator myself or a person unaware of misbehavior or the consideration of misbehavior in the future. Recently, calls have been made for "evidence" and that is indeed what we should look for
